Brand & Content Marketing Manager (all genders) at Code Gaia in Munich About This Position We are seeking a Brand & Content Marketing Manager for our team. You should have a passion for writing, a keen sense of brand identity, and the ability to simplify complex information into easily understandable content. This role involves developing content that aligns with Code Gaia's values and expertise, ensuring it is both accurate and visually consistent. Develop content ideas from market signals and customer inquiries Create blog articles, LinkedIn posts, newsletters, landing pages, website texts, and sales enablement content Conduct conversations with customers to develop credible case studies for the website and other channels Create multi-channel content from a single topic (e.g., blog article, LinkedIn posts, newsletter, webinar) Maintain content in WordPress and set up emails, forms, lists, and simple campaigns in HubSpot Measure relevant content and campaign metrics and lead improvements with the team Plan and support selected webinars, trade shows, and events from communication to follow-up Qualifications Multiple years of experience in content marketing, brand marketing, or a related field. Excellent written communication skills are essential. A good understanding of digital marketing tools like WordPress and HubSpot is necessary.
